Matze: style.color = hover?

Beitrag lesen

Hallo Cheatah!

darauf verzichten, Angaben, die in den CSS-Code gehören, mit JavaScript zu vermitteln. Du willst die Elemente offensichtlich klassifizieren.

Logisch. Manchmal macht man es sich unnötig kompliziert.
Jetzt aber die Frage, wie sprech ich die Klasse per JS an?
Folgender Code.
CSS:
.foo{color:green;}
JS:
document.getElementById('...').class = 'foo'; funktioniert nicht. Es gibt keinen Fehler in der Fehlerkonsole des FF aber grün wird auch nix :(

Kann ich per JavaScript einen Link auch deaktivieren?
Kannst Du ihn mit HTML und/oder CSS statisch deaktivieren? Dann kannst Du es auch mit JavaScript dynamisch.

Naja, bei einem Menü würde ich das a-Element der aktiven Seite einfach heraus nehmen. Im Normalfall per PHP.

Danke und Grüße, Matze